What's Happening?
Ibrahim Alfa Jr, a prominent figure in British techno music, has shared his journey of overcoming significant personal and health challenges. After experiencing severe health issues, including pulmonary embolisms and heart attacks, Alfa Jr found solace
in creating music. During his recovery, he produced over 500 tracks, which he describes as an 'audio diary.' His latest album, 'Infinite Black Inside,' reflects a diverse range of influences, from jazz to abstract sounds. Alfa Jr's story is one of resilience, as he navigated a tumultuous personal life, including time in prison, to re-establish himself in the music industry.
